A different fix for the lag problem! May help some people :)Follow

#1 Nov 19 2007 at 10:22 PM Rating: Excellent
First of all, I'm new to the forums, this is my first post XD But I thought this topic was worth creating an account for, and it very well might help out some people.

It's not just logitech that is causing issues, in fact it's not even all logitech that is having issues. And it is more commonly the logitech usb connected devices that are causing issues and not so much the ps2 connected devices.

As for the other fix. My boyfriend tried EVERYTHING with his mouse (logitech) and keyboard (IBM) To no avail. Then he tried removing his saitek game controller and removing the drivers, boom, lag is gone.

So if removing the mouse and/or keyboard is having no effect on your lag issues. Check to see if you have any Saitek hardware, particularly joystick game controllers. Removing the Saitek joystic gamepad and it's drivers fixed the problem for my boyfriend, and he's still using his logitech mouse with no issues :)

Hope this helps some people out.
